About Support Solutions of Tennessee - Knoxville

Support Solutions offers a wide variety of services to support individuals in Tennessee who may have intellectual or developmental disabilities and/or mental illness. We are here to help them live their best life. With over 250 years combined experience providing support, we understand the needs of these individuals and can develop individualized care for their needs.
